Где в Excel находятся формы: поиск и активация

Работа с большими массивами данных в Microsoft Excel часто превращается в утомительный процесс, особенно когда нужно вручную вводить информацию в каждую ячейку строки. Стандартный интерфейс таблицы удобен для анализа, но не всегда оптимален для первичного набора данных. Именно здесь на помощь приходят формы — специальный инструмент, который создает диалоговое окно для удобного заполнения строк.

Многие пользователи задаются вопросом, где в Excel находятся формы, так как по умолчанию этот элемент интерфейса скрыт от глаз. Его нет на стандартной ленте меню, что вызывает недоумение у новичков. Однако активировать этот функционал можно за пару кликов, что существенно упростит ввод повторяющихся записей.

В этой статье мы подробно разберем пути доступа к инструментарию форм, рассмотрим нюансы их настройки и обсудим, почему этот классический инструмент остается актуальным в современных версиях офисного пакета. Вы научитесь создавать удобные интерфейсы для ввода данных без сложного программирования.

Понятие формы данных в Excel

Форма данных — это диалоговое окно, которое отображает все значения из одной строки таблицы в виде набора полей ввода. Каждое поле соответствует заголовку столбца в вашем списке. Такой подход минимизирует риск ошибочного ввода, так как пользователь видит только одну запись за раз, не отвлекаясь на соседние строки.

Использование этого инструмента особенно эффективно, когда таблица содержит множество колонок. Вместо того чтобы горизонтально прокручивать экран, вы заполняете поля вертикально. Интерфейс автоматически перемещает курсор на следующее поле после ввода данных, ускоряя процесс.

Важно понимать, что форма не является отдельным объектом, который сохраняется как файл. Это режим просмотра существующей таблицы. Все изменения, внесенные через форму, мгновенно отражаются в ячейках листа. Это делает инструмент безопасным и интегрированным в общую структуру документа.

⚠️ Внимание: Форма данных работает только с диапазонами, имеющими заголовки столбцов. Если первая строка вашей таблицы пуста или не содержит текстовых названий, инструмент не сможет корректно сформировать поля ввода.

Кроме того, данный режим позволяет не только добавлять новые записи, но и редактировать существующие, а также удалять целые строки. Это универсальный инструмент для управления списками и базами данных небольшого и среднего объема.

Поиск кнопки «Форма» на панели быстрого доступа

Поскольку Microsoft скрыла кнопку вызова форм из основного меню в версиях после Excel 2003, необходимо знать, где её искать. Самый простой способ — добавить команду на панель быстрого доступа (Quick Access Toolbar), которая обычно расположена в левом верхнем углу окна программы.

Для этого выполните следующие действия:

  • 🔹 Нажмите на стрелку вниз в самом верху окна Excel (справа или слева от логотипа) и выберите «Другие команды...».
  • 🔹 В открывшемся окне «Параметры Excel» найдите выпадающий список «Выбрать команды из».
  • 🔹 Измените значение списка на «Все команды» или «Команды не на ленте».
  • 🔹 Найдите в алфавитном списке пункт «Форма...» (или «Form...» в английской версии) и нажмите кнопку «Добавить».

После выполнения этих действий на панели быстрого доступа появится иконка, напоминающая анкету с полями. Теперь, чтобы открыть форму, достаточно просто выделить любую ячейку внутри вашей таблицы и нажать на эту кнопку.

Этот метод является наиболее надежным, так как кнопка будет доступна во всех документах, которые вы открываете на данном компьютере. Вам не придется каждый раз искать команду в глубине настроек.

Использование горячих клавиш для вызова

Для тех, кто предпочитает работу с клавиатурой, существует альтернативный способ активации. Где в эксель находятся формы, если под рукой нет мыши? Ответ кроется в последовательности нажатий, известной как горячие клавиши.

Стандартная комбинация для вызова формы данных выглядит так:

Alt + D + O

Нажимать клавиши нужно последовательно, не зажимая их одновременно. Сначала нажмите и отпустите Alt, затем D (от англ. Data), и наконец O (от англ. Form, где O — это буква, следующая за N в старой логике меню, либо просто mnemonic для Form). В некоторых раскладках или версиях может потребоваться комбинация Alt, затем Д (в русской версии меню Данные), затем Ф.

Однако универсальным методом для всех версий и языковых пакетов является использование последовательности:

  1. Выделите ячейку в таблице.
  2. Нажмите Alt.
  3. Нажмите Д (вкладка Данные).
  4. Нажмите Ф (если команда добавлена) или используйте навигацию клавишами со стрелками.

Чаще всего пользователи прибегают к добавлению кнопки на панель, так как запомнить точную последовательность для вызова скрытой функции бывает сложно. Тем не менее, знание о существовании горячих клавиш может пригодиться при работе со старыми макросами или в специфических конфигурациях.

Почему комбинация именно такая?

Комбинация Alt+D+O происходит из старых версий Excel, где меню «Данные» (Data) содержало пункт «Форма» (Form). Буква O соответствует английскому названию или позиции в меню тех лет.

Использование клавиатуры значительно ускоряет workflow опытного специалиста, позволяя не отрывать руки от клавиатуры при вводе больших объемов информации.

Требования к структуре таблицы для форм

Прежде чем пытаться открыть форму, необходимо убедиться, что ваши данные структурированы правильно. Где в Excel находятся формы, если таблица не распознана как список? В таком случае инструмент может не запуститься или работать некорректно.

Основные требования к диапазону данных:

  • 📊 Наличие заголовков: Первая строка должна содержать уникальные текстовые названия для каждого столбца.
  • 🚫 Отсутствие пустых строк: В пределах диапазона данных не должно быть полностью пустых строк или столбцов, разрывающих массив.
  • 📝 Форматирование: Желательно, чтобы диапазон был отформатирован как «Умная таблица» (Ctrl+T), хотя это не строго обязательное условие, но рекомендуемое.

Если выделена только одна ячейка, Excel попытается автоматически определить границы таблицы. Если же выделено несколько несвязанных ячеек, система выдаст ошибку. Логика работы формы строится на целостности строк: она не умеет заполнять разрозненные клетки.

Также стоит учитывать ограничения на количество полей. Форма отображает все столбцы таблицы. Если их слишком много (более 32), интерфейс может стать неудобным, и часть полей придется прокручивать. В таких случаях лучше разбить таблицу на несколько логических блоков.

⚠️ Внимание: Если в таблице есть объединенные ячейки, форма данных не сможет корректно отобразить содержимое. Убедитесь, что все ячейки в диапазоне имеют стандартный размер 1x1.

Соблюдение этих правил гарантирует, что при нажатии кнопки вы увидите ожидаемое диалоговое окно, а не сообщение об ошибке.

Настройка полей и работа с данными

После успешного открытия окна формы перед вами предстанет интерфейс с полями, соответствующими заголовкам вашей таблицы. Настройка здесь минимальна, так как Excel автоматически генерирует поля на основе имен столбцов.

Однако вы можете управлять отображением данных:

  • 🔍 Критерии: Кнопка «Критерии» позволяет перейти в режим поиска и фильтрации записей по заданным условиям.
  • ⬅️➡️ Навигация: Используйте кнопки «Найти пред.» и «Найти след.» для перемещения между строками.
  • ➕ Добавление: Кнопка «Создать» очищает поля для ввода новой записи в конец таблицы.

Если вы изменили название столбца в таблице уже после создания формы, при следующем открытии окно автоматически обновится, отобразив новые названия. Старые данные при этом сохраняются в соответствующих ячейках, даже если название поля изменилось.

Для редактирования существующей записи просто найдите её с помощью кнопок навигации, измените необходимые поля и закройте окно или перейдите к следующей записи. Изменения фиксируются автоматически.

Сравнение форм и обычного ввода

Понимание различий между вводом данных через форму и напрямую в ячейки помогает выбрать оптимальный метод работы. Ниже приведена таблица, демонстрирующая ключевые отличия.

Параметр Ввод в ячейки Ввод через форму
Обзор данных Виден весь массив Одна строка за раз
Защита от ошибок Низкая (можно сдвинуться) Высокая (фиксированные поля)
Скорость ввода Зависит от ширины таблицы Высокая (вертикальный список)
Поиск записей Через фильтр или Ctrl+F Встроенный поиск по критериям

Как видно из таблицы, формы выигрывают в ситуациях, когда важна точность и концентрация на одной записи. Прямой ввод лучше подходит для быстрого редактирования небольших фрагментов или визуального анализа.

📊 Какой метод ввода данных вы используете чаще?
Прямой ввод в ячейки
Форма данных Excel
Импорт из других систем
Готовые шаблоны

Выбор инструмента зависит от конкретной задачи. Для операторов баз данных, кассиров или менеджеров, вносящих заказы, форма является незаменимым помощником.

Частые проблемы и их решение

Несмотря на простоту, пользователи могут столкнуться с трудностями. Где в эксель находятся формы, если кнопка неактивна? Чаще всего проблема кроется в выделении. Убедитесь, что активная ячейка находится внутри диапазона с данными.

Еще одна распространенная проблема — невозможность добавить новую запись. Это может происходить, если таблица является частью связанного внешнего источника или защищена паролем от изменений. В таком случае необходимо снять защиту листа или проверить права доступа к внешнему файлу.

Если форма открывается, но поля пусты или отображаются неверно, проверьте первую строку. Она должна быть строго текстовой и не содержать формул. Заголовки являются ключом к правильной работе инструмента.

⚠️ Внимание: При удалении записи через форму данные исчезают без возможности восстановления через стандартную функцию «Отменить» (Ctrl+Z). Будьте осторожны при использовании кнопки «Удалить».

В случаях, когда стандартная форма не удовлетворяет требованиям (нужны выпадающие списки внутри полей, календари), рекомендуется переходить на создание пользовательских форм через VBA или использование надстроек.

Вопросы и ответы (FAQ)

Можно ли изменить шрифт или цвет полей в стандартной форме?

К сожалению, стандартная форма данных в Excel не поддерживает кастомизацию внешнего вида. Шрифты, цвета и размеры полей фиксированы системными настройками Windows. Для изменения дизайна необходимо создавать пользовательские формы через редактор VBA.

Сохраняется ли форма как отдельный файл?

Нет, форма — это лишь интерфейс для просмотра и редактирования данных, находящихся в ячейках листа. Сохраняется сам файл Excel (.xlsx), а форма генерируется заново каждый раз при вызове команды.

Работает ли форма в Excel Online (веб-версии)?

В веб-версии Excel функционал форм данных ограничен или отсутствует в классическом виде. Этот инструмент предназначен в первую очередь для десктопной версии приложения. В онлайн-режиме лучше использовать режим редактирования ячеек или Power Apps для сложных интерфейсов.

Как добавить новую строку, не закрывая форму?

После заполнения полей для текущей записи нажмите кнопку «Создать» (New). Данные сохранятся, поля очистятся, и вы сможете ввести информацию для следующей строки. Кнопка «Закрыть» завершает сеанс работы с формой.

Можно ли использовать форму для таблиц с объединенными ячейками?

Нет, наличие объединенных ячеек в заголовках или теле таблицы блокирует корректную работу форм. Excel требует строгой прямоугольной структуры данных без слияния клеток для правильного маппинга полей.